Seashores: An Ecological Guide Book

Drawing on the author's long experience as head of the Dale Fort Field Centre in Pembrokeshire, this guide to coastline habitats focuses on the ways in which communities of organisms have adapted to life in such challenging environments as shingle, saltmarshes and muddy estuaries. Illustrated with more than 400 photographs, it combines information about the biology of common flora and fauna with explanations of the physical features of different types of shore.Read More

    Seashores - An Ecological Guide provides an easy-to-use, authoritative reference to commonly occurring organisms. By looking at the habitats of the coastline, it focuses on key species you are likely to find. The book explains how these organisms have adapted and how they are able to cope with the environmental stresses of the seashore. With over 400 colour photographs, the guide looks first at the physical and biological features that determine our coast before surveying the variety of communities that exist on our shores. These include: rocky shores; sand and mud; estuaries; salt-marsh; sand dunes; shingle and plankton.
